Department of Education and Skills
Student Grant Scheme Application Numbers
Seán Ó Fearghaíl (Kildare South, Fianna Fail)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source
280. To ask the Minister for Education and Skills the number of students who qualified for a student maintenance grant in each of the past five academic years, detailed by the level of award and the awarding authority;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[18789/13]
Ruairi Quinn (Dublin South East, Labour)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source
The numbers of students (both new and renewal) who received student grants (which may include maintenance or fees) from the academic year 2007/08 to 2011/12 are as follows:
2007/08 = 54,666 |
---|
2008/09 = 57,261 |
2009/10 = 69,486 |
2010/11 = 71,532 |
2011/12 = 76,644 |
These data are compiled from information supplied to my Department by the 66 grant awarding authorities. In addition, the information below details the breakdown of students in receipt of a grant for the 2011/12 academic year by level of award and grant awarding authority. The data for the earlier years are not available in the format requested by the Deputy.
The Deputy will appreciate that the figures are not yet available in respect of the 2012/13 academic year.

Seán Ó Fearghaíl (Kildare South, Fianna Fail)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source
281. To ask the Minister for Education and Skills the number of students enrolled in higher education; the number of grant applications received for the current academic year from students living in County Wicklow (details supplied); the number of successful applicants; the number of grants remaining to be paid;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[18790/13]
Ruairi Quinn (Dublin South East, Labour)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source
The number of students enrolled in higher education full-time undergraduate and postgraduate courses in HEA designated institutions in the 2011/12 academic year is some 162,786 students. Finalised data in relation to the 2012/13 academic year will not be available until late summer 2013 but provisional data as at the 1st November 2012 suggests that some 161,443 students were enrolled in higher education full-time undergraduate and postgraduate courses in HEA designated institutions at that point. This data has been provided to my Department by the Higher Education Authority (HEA).
The table below details the number of grant applications received in the 2012/13 academic year from students living in Wicklow by Student Universal Support Ireland, Wicklow VEC and Wicklow County Council, the number of awards and the number of students yet to be paid by the each of these awarding authorities. This data has been supplied to my Department by SUSI, Wicklow VEC and Wicklow County Council. The data supplied by SUSI is at point in time on the 16th April, 2013. The data supplied by Wicklow VEC and Wicklow County Council is as at close of business on the 5th April, 2013. SUSI is continuing to make payments on a weekly basis to ensure students can get paid their grant as expeditiously as possible, once they have been awarded a grant.
